LongDescription#@#NA#@@#Cleaning Instructions#@#Wipe probe and housing after each use with a food-safe disinfectant and soft cloth; avoid immersing the transmitter in liquids. Clean high-touch areas like buttons, clip, and display with EPA-registered sanitizer to stop germ transfer between staff and guests. Scrub food residue from probe with warm soapy water, rinse, and air dry. Check seals and cords weekly for damage. #@@# Probe Durability#@#
Engineered stainless steel probe resists oven and grill heat up to 482°F, enabling continuous insertion for direct product monitoring. Measurement stability across 32°F to 482°F ensures consistent readings during searing, roasting, and holding operations.
#@@# Wireless Range#@#
Manufacturers specify a 200-foot wireless link that permits remote monitoring from prep lines, service counters, and warming stations. Technicians maintain oversight without reentering hot zones, reducing interruptions and improving workflow.
#@@# Temperature Coverage#@#
The instrument provides a full scale from 32°F to 482°F, covering low-temperature hold and high-heat searing applications. Operators select appropriate set points and trust the unit to detect rapid transitions and peak values.
#@@# Preset Cooking Modes#@#
The device includes eight meat temperature presets to standardize doneness across cooks and shifts. Kitchen managers enforce consistency with fewer subjective checks, improving yield control and reducing waste.
#@@# Timer Functionality#@#
An integrated 99-minute timer tracks cook cycles and stages to prevent overcooking and coordinate multi-item schedules. Line cooks synchronize tasks precisely and document timing for quality assurance.
#@@# Display Design#@#
The compact digital display measures 4-3/4 inches high by 2-9/10 inches wide and 3/4 inch deep, presenting target and current temperatures clearly. Staff can read values at a glance under kitchen lighting, minimizing misreads and rework.

Inspect probe insulation and cable for cuts; replace if damaged. Calibrate the unit weekly using an ice-water bath at 32°F and boiling verification at 212°F adjusted for altitude. Store the transmitter dry, remove batteries if idle over 30 days, and verify CSA and CE marks before deployment.
